Soniqu iPhone Audio Editor
Soniqu allows serious musicians, hobbyists, pod casters, and average users the ability to create songs or record audio on the fly from anywhere via the portability of their iPhone or iPod Touch. The user doesn’t need an internet connection to create music as they can record using the built in audio recording power of the iPhone. If the user does have access to the internet, they can obtain new sound samples to use in their song via a special Soniqu website. The user can also upload sounds from their computer to the Soniqu program library via a special easy to use application. Soniq’s interface includes a 16 track editor where users can record, tweak, and mix various audio inputs. Soniq allows the music to be exported in .wav or .mp3 formats.

Smashbox iPhone Audio Player
SmashBox is an audio player iPhone application that provides free music paid for by location specific advertising. The application was developed as a proof of concept to demonstrate how a GPS enabled iPhone can be utilized to deliver an audio playlist that is occasionally interrupted by a location specific advertisement. Users are presented with an advertisement during their playlist and are able to display a map to the nearest store of the advertiser, learn more information about the advertiser, and receive a discounted coupon from the advertiser. |

Papa John's iPhone App
Papa John’s required an iPhone application with less than one day’s turnaround time to give them an immediate presence on the iTunes store. Jim McDonnell, marketing manager, emerging channels for Papa John's International, had just made a blunder saying that their iPhone application had not yet delivered for them. The main problem was that, at that time, Papa John’s didn’t have an iPhone application; they simply had a mobile website.
Apax Mobile was able to deliver in a hurry. The application developed for Papa John’s operates as an entrance point to Papa John’s mobile website (http://mobile.papajohns.com). Do to the timeline, the app was very simple, but it allowed Papa John’s to respond positively to some of the negative press that they were receiving from the mobile industry.

FanStream Sports App
FanStream is an iPhone application that increases a sports fan’s experience before, during, and after a game. The first release of the application allows users to track the schedule, roster information, and news of their favorite college football team. Information on all Division I-A college football teams are currently available in the app, and other sports such as college basketball, baseball, and soccer will be added soon. All sports information is provided to the application from RSS feeds that can be easily updated by the FanStream community to assure that users are always receiving the latest content.

PDA Survey Creator App
PDA Survey Creator allows people to develop surveys that can be administered from any PDA running the Palm OS software. Questions can be written in either multiple choice or short answer format. The application supports switching between multiple languages and allows survey administrators to include audio voiceovers of each question. The application and all survey data is stored on an SD Card that is protected from data loss in the event that the PDA loses power.

Uvestor Mobile App
UVestor Mobile provides mobile functionality for the real estate investment website UVestor.com. The application was developed as a proof of concept using Yahoo’s Blueprint platform. The framework allows the application to work across multiple devices (iPhone, Blackjack, Blackberry, etc.) without the need for additional development. UVestor Mobile allows users to search for real estate listings, view additional photos, map the location, view additional details, and directly call the seller.
